The death of Lord Iddesleigh in Downing Street, London, 1887. Stafford Northcote, 1st Earl of Iddesleigh, held various ministerial posts in Conservative governemnts from 1866 until 1887. On 12th January 1887, just after deciding to resign as Foreign Secretary, he collapsed and died in Prime Minister Lord Salisbury's residence at 10 Downing Street. A print from The Illustrated London News, 22nd January 1887. (Photo by The Print Collector/Print Collector/Getty Images)
